The Do’s And Don’ts After Water Damage
Water offers life, yet water invasion on some components where it's not supposed to be can result in damage and also inconvenience. In addition, houses with water damages scent mildewy and also old.

Water can originate from many sources like tropical storms, floodings, ruptured pipelines, leaks, as well as drain concerns. If you have water damages, it's much better to have a working understanding of safety precautions. Right here are a few standards on how to take care of water damage.

Do Prioritize Residence Insurance Coverage



Seasonal water damage can originate from floodings, seasonal rains, and also wind. There is likewise an incident of an abrupt flood, whether it originated from a defective pipe that instantly bursts into your house. To secure your residence, copyright insurance policy that covers both disasters such as all-natural calamities, as well as emergencies like busted plumbing.

Do Not Forget to Shut Off Utilities



When catastrophe strikes as well as you're in a flood-prone area, turn off the major electric circuit. Turning off the power avoids
electrical shocks when water can be found in as water acts as a conductor. Don't neglect to shut off the main water line valve as a way to prevent even more damages.
If the floodwaters are getting high, maintain your furnishings steady as they can move around and also create added damage.

Do Stay Proactive as well as Heed Weather Alerts



Tornado floods can be really uncertain. If you stay in a location tormented by floodings, stay aggressive and prepared at all times. If you live near a body of water like a river, creek, or lake , listen to the news and also evacuation cautions. Obtain your valuables and crucial files from the first stage and cellar, then put them in a safe place and also the greatest possible degree.

Do Not Neglect the Roof



Before the weather transforms terrible and for the even worse, do a roof covering evaluation. A far better routine is to have a yearly roof covering examination to mitigate complicated issues and future problems. A good roof covering without any leakages and holes can be a great shield against a tool as well as the rainfall to avoid rain damage. Your roofer must take care of the damaged rain gutters or any other signs of damages or weakening. An evaluation will prevent water from flowing down your walls as well as soaking your ceiling.

Do Take Notice Of Small Leaks



A burst pipe doesn't take place in a vacuum cleaner or over night. There are warnings that can draw your interest and suggest to you some weakened pipelines in your house. Signs of warnings in your pipes consist of gurgling paint, peeling wallpaper, water streaks, water spots, or dripping noises behind the wall surfaces. There are indications that the pipeline will certainly break. If you see these indications, do not wait on an acceleration. Repair work and also evaluate your plumbing repaired before it results in enormous damage to your house, funds, and an individual problem.

Don't Panic in Case of a Ruptured Pipe



Timing is crucial when it comes to water damage. If a pipe bursts in your residence, quickly shut off your main water valve to cut off the source and prevent even more damage. Call a reputable water damage remediation professional for assistance.

Some Do's & Don't When Dealing with a Water Damage


DO:




  • Make sure the water source has been eliminated. Contact a plumber if needed.


  • Turn off circuit breakers supplying electricity to wet areas and unplug any electronics that are on wet carpet or surfaces


  • Remove small furniture items


  • Remove as much excess water as possible by mopping or blotting; Use WHITE towels to blot wet carpeting


  • Wipe water from wooden furniture after removing anything on it


  • Remove and prop up wet upholstery cushions for even drying (check for any bleeding)


  • Pin up curtains or furniture skirts if needed


  • Place aluminum foil, saucers or wood blocks between furniture legs and wet carpet


  • Turn on air conditioning for maximum drying in winter and open windows in the summer


  • Open any drawers and cabinets affected for complete drying but do not force them open


  • Remove any valuable art objects or paintings to a safe, dry place


  • Open any suitcases or luggage that may have been affected to dry, preferably in sunlight


  • Hang any fur or leather goods to dry at room temperature


  • Punch small holes in sagging ceilings to relieve trapped water (don't forget to place pans beneath!); however, if the ceiling is sagging extremely low, stay out of the room and we'll take care of it

  • DO NOT:


  • Leave wet fabrics in place; dry them as soon as possible


  • Leave books, magazines or any other colored items on wet carpets or floor


  • Use your household vacuum to remove water


  • Use TV's or other electronics/appliances while standing on wet carpets or floors; especially not on wet concrete floors


  • Turn on ceiling fixtures if the ceiling is wet


  • Turn your heat up, unless instructed otherwise
